/*
 | 
						||
 *  Structure of the LED array
 | 
						||
 *
 | 
						||
 * cRGB:     RGB  for WS2812S/B/C/D, SK6812, SK6812Mini, SK6812WWA, APA104, APA106
 | 
						||
 * cRGBW:    RGBW for SK6812RGBW
 | 
						||
 */
 | 
						||
 | 
						||
struct cRGB  { uint8_t g; uint8_t r; uint8_t b; };
 | 
						||
struct cRGBW { uint8_t g; uint8_t r; uint8_t b; uint8_t w;};
 | 
						||
 | 
						||
 | 
						||
 | 
						||
/* User Interface
 | 
						||
 *
 | 
						||
 * Input:
 | 
						||
 *         ledarray:           An array of GRB data describing the LED colors
 | 
						||
 *         number_of_leds:     The number of LEDs to write
 | 
						||
 *         pinmask (optional): Bitmask describing the output bin. e.g. _BV(PB0)
 | 
						||
 *
 | 
						||
 * The functions will perform the following actions:
 | 
						||
 *         - Set the data-out pin as output
 | 
						||
 *         - Send out the LED data
 | 
						||
 *         - Wait 50<35>s to reset the LEDs
 | 
						||
 */
 | 
						||
 | 
						||
void ws2812_setleds     (LED_TYPE *ledarray, uint16_t number_of_leds);
 | 
						||
void ws2812_setleds_pin (LED_TYPE *ledarray, uint16_t number_of_leds,uint8_t pinmask);
 | 
						||
void ws2812_setleds_rgbw(LED_TYPE *ledarray, uint16_t number_of_leds);
 | 
						||
 | 
						||
/*
 | 
						||
 * Old interface / Internal functions
 | 
						||
 *
 | 
						||
 * The functions take a byte-array and send to the data output as WS2812 bitstream.
 | 
						||
 * The length is the number of bytes to send - three per LED.
 | 
						||
 */
 | 
						||
 | 
						||
void ws2812_sendarray     (uint8_t *array,uint16_t length);
 | 
						||
void ws2812_sendarray_mask(uint8_t *array,uint16_t length, uint8_t pinmask);
